Vitamins and supplements for fatty liver disease (MASLD)

Omega-3 fatty acids

Omega-3 fatty acids are healthy fats that can relieve inflammation and support the immune system. Fish oil is a dietary source of omega-3 fatty acids. Research on omega-3 fatty acids and MASLD is mixed. Some research suggests that omega-3 fatty acids may reduce liver fat and may slow or even reverse MASLD scarring. Other studies haven't found a strong connection between omega-3s and liver inflammation or scarring.

Natural sources of omega-3 fatty acids are best. These include fatty fish, such as salmon, mackerel and sardines, walnuts, some seeds, and leafy green vegetables. If you don't get enough omega-3s through your diet, ask your healthcare team about taking supplements.
